03_用servlet、request和Druid技术写登录案例

用户登录案例需求:
  1.编写login.html登录页面
    username & password 两个输入框
  2.使用Druid数据库连接池技术,操作mysql,day14数据库中user表
  3.使用JdbcTemplate技术封装JDBC
  4.登录成功跳转到SuccessServlet展示:登录成功!用户名,欢迎您
  5.登录失败跳转到FailServlet展示:登录失败,用户名或密码错误

1.编写login.html登录页面

<!DOCTYPE html>
<html lang="en">
<head>
    <meta charset="UTF-8">
    <title>登录页面</title>
</head>
<body>
    <form action="loginServlet" method="post">
        用户名:<input type="text" name="username"><br/>
        密  码:<input type="password" name="password"><br/>
        <input type="submit" value="登录">
    </form>
</body>
</html>

2.使用Druid数据库连接池技术,操作mysql

  2.1添加lib包,在包中放入相应的Jar包,将lib包add as Library,在src文件下创建druid.properties文件

driverClassName=com.mysql.cj.jdbc.Driver
url=jdbc:mysql://localhost:3306/test02?useUnicode=true&characterEncoding=utf-8&userSSL=false&serverTimezone=GMT%2B8
username=root
password=123456
initialSize=5
maxActive=10
maxWait=3000

filters=stat
timeBetweenEvictionRunsMillis=60000
minEvictableIdleTimeMillis=300000
validationQuery=SELECT 1
testWhileIdle=true
testOnBorrow=false
testOnReturn=false
poolPreparedStatements=false
maxPoolPreparedStatementPerConnectionSize=200

 

    注意:url连接后设置数据库时区、编码方式等。

  2.2创建JDBCUtil.java

import com.alibaba.druid.pool.DruidDataSourceFactory;

import javax.sql.DataSource;
import java.io.IOException;
import java.io.InputStream;
import java.sql.Connection;
import java.sql.SQLException;
import java.util.Properties;

public class JDBCUtil {
    private static   DataSource ds;
    static {
        try {
        //1.加载配置文件
        Properties pro = new Properties();

        //使用ClassLoader加载配置文件,获取字节输入流
        InputStream resourceAsStream = JDBCUtil.class.getClassLoader().getResourceAsStream("druid.properties");
        pro.load(resourceAsStream);
        //2.初始化连接池对象
             ds = DruidDataSourceFactory.createDataSource(pro);

        } catch (IOException e) {
            e.printStackTrace();
        } catch (Exception e) {
            e.printStackTrace();
        }
    }

    public static  DataSource getDataSource(){
        return ds;
    }

    public static Connection GetConnection() throws SQLException {
        return ds.getConnection();
    }

}

 

3创建User实例

public class User {
    private String name;
    private String password;

    public String getPassword() {
        return password;
    }

    public void setPassword(String password) {
        this.password = password;
    }

    @Override
    public String toString() {
        return "User{" +
                "name='" + name + '\'' +
                ", password='" + password + '\'' +
                '}';
    }

    public String getName() {
        return name;
    }

    public void setName(String name) {
        this.name = name;
    }
}

 

4创建UserDao方法

import cn.hubu.domain.User;
import cn.hubu.util.JDBCUtil;
import org.springframework.dao.DataAccessException;
import org.springframework.jdbc.core.BeanPropertyRowMapper;
import org.springframework.jdbc.core.JdbcTemplate;

//操作数据库的User类
public class UserDao {
    //声明JDBCTemplate对象共用
    private JdbcTemplate template = new JdbcTemplate(JDBCUtil.getDataSource());
    /*
    * 登录方法
    * loginUser只有用户名和密码
    * user包含用户全部数据,没有查询到,返回null
    * */
    public User login(User loginUser){

        try {
            //编写sql
            String sql="select * from user where name=? and password=?";
            //调用query方法
            User user =template.queryForObject(
                    sql,
                    new BeanPropertyRowMapper<User>(User.class),
                    loginUser.getName(),
                    loginUser.getPassword()
                    );
            return user;
        } catch (DataAccessException e) {
            e.printStackTrace();
            return null;
        }

    }
}

 

5建立UserDao测试类,UserDaoTest.java

import cn.hubu.dao.UserDao;
import cn.hubu.domain.User;
import org.junit.Test;

public class UserDaoTest {

    @Test
    public void TestLogin(){
        User loginuser = new User();
        loginuser.setName("2019");
        loginuser.setPassword("1234");

        UserDao dao = new UserDao();
        User user = dao.login(loginuser);

        System.out.println(user);
    }
}

 

6 创建loginServlet.java文件。

  获取参数map集合,将map集合注入loginUser类中

import cn.hubu.dao.UserDao;
import cn.hubu.domain.User;
import org.apache.commons.beanutils.BeanUtils;

import javax.servlet.ServletException;
import javax.servlet.annotation.WebServlet;
import javax.servlet.http.HttpServlet;
import javax.servlet.http.HttpServletRequest;
import javax.servlet.http.HttpServletResponse;
import java.io.IOException;
import java.lang.reflect.InvocationTargetException;
import java.util.Map;

@WebServlet("/loginServlet")
public class loginServlet extends HttpServlet {
    protected void doPost(HttpServletRequest request, HttpServletResponse response) throws ServletException, IOException {
        this.doGet(request,response);
    }

    protected void doGet(HttpServletRequest request, HttpServletResponse response) throws ServletException, IOException {
        //1.设置编码
        request.setCharacterEncoding("utf-8");
//        //2.获取请求参数
//        String username = request.getParameter("username");
//        String password = request.getParameter("password");

        Map<String, String[]> map = request.getParameterMap();
        //3.封装User对象
        User loginUser =new User();
//        loginUser.setName(username);
//////        loginUser.setPassword(password);
        try {
            BeanUtils.populate(loginUser,map);
        } catch (IllegalAccessException e) {
            e.printStackTrace();
        } catch (InvocationTargetException e) {
            e.printStackTrace();
        }
        //4.调用UserDao中Login方法
        UserDao dao = new UserDao();
        User user = dao.login(loginUser);

        //5.判断user
        if(user==null){
            //登录失败
            request.getRequestDispatcher("/failServlet").forward(request,response);
        }else{
            //登录成功
            //存储数据
            request.setAttribute("user",user);
            //转发
            request.getRequestDispatcher("/successServlet").forward(request,response);
        }


    }
}

 

7 创建登录失败servlet

import javax.servlet.ServletException;
import javax.servlet.annotation.WebServlet;
import javax.servlet.http.HttpServlet;
import javax.servlet.http.HttpServletRequest;
import javax.servlet.http.HttpServletResponse;
import java.io.IOException;

@WebServlet("/failServlet")
public class failServlet extends HttpServlet {
    protected void doPost(HttpServletRequest request, HttpServletResponse response) throws ServletException, IOException {
            this.doGet(request,response);
    }

    protected void doGet(HttpServletRequest request, HttpServletResponse response) throws ServletException, IOException {
            //给页面写一句话

        //设置编码
        response.setContentType("text/html;charset=utf-8");
        //输出
        response.getWriter().write("登录失败,用户名或密码错误!");
    }
}

 

8 创建登录成功servlet

import cn.hubu.domain.User;

import javax.servlet.ServletException;
import javax.servlet.annotation.WebServlet;
import javax.servlet.http.HttpServlet;
import javax.servlet.http.HttpServletRequest;
import javax.servlet.http.HttpServletResponse;
import java.io.IOException;

@WebServlet("/successServlet")
public class SuccessServlet extends HttpServlet {
    protected void doPost(HttpServletRequest request, HttpServletResponse response) throws ServletException, IOException {
            this.doGet(request,response);
    }

    protected void doGet(HttpServletRequest request, HttpServletResponse response) throws ServletException, IOException {
            //获取request中的user对象
        User user =(User) request.getAttribute("user");
        //
        if(user!=null){
            //设置编码格式
            response.setContentType("text/html;charset=utf-8");
            //输出
            response.getWriter().write("登录成功!"+user.getName()+"欢迎你");
        }

    }
}
